I travel an average amount and my accommodation is usually somewhere between above a hostel but below 4-stars. Think a Hampton by Hilton type of place. Chasing stars has never been in my budget, nor do I usually really care for extras - I just want the place to be clean, safe, quiet, conveniently located and if possible, maybe have a little personality. However, this is the first time I felt like my choice of accommodation truly elevated my entire holiday experience, even if we didn't spend that much time there. If I'm ever in Porto again, I will undoubtedly stay here again. LOCATION Objectively, looking at the map, it is a little on the further end of central, but most everything was within a 20 minute walk and Porto is definitely a city best explored on foot, so this was not an issue for us. The nearest touristy/foody area is the Bolhao market and Rua Santa Catarina shopping street (and centre) and church, which is probably under 10 minutes downhill. The hotel is between two metro stations, both about 10 minute walk, however taxi to the airport was around 10€. The street itself is nice enough - quiet and not a ton on it, but also not looking abandoned or unsafe like some areas in Porto can. A few local cafes on it + a small grocery store and a bigger one not too far away as well. HOTEL The hotel was clean and modern and felt welcoming from the moment we walked in. Apparently, there are three buildings (spring, summer and autumn) and a garden area in the middle, but we only stayed in the one (autumn) and didn’t use the outdoor space due to the time of the year. There’s also a restaurant (and breakfast) which we didn’t use. I cannot compliment the staff enough. Firstly, they were just always lovely and polite (they even stand up every time a customer walks past, which is totally unnecessary as far as I’m concerned), but we had also travelled for a birthday, and the room was filled with a cake and balloons and we also got an upgrade to a higher floor. They wished me happy birthday upon arrival, and then the next day, which was the actual day, when I just walked past. Check in was swiftt and easy & they also offer you your first nata of the trip. I truly don’t think I’ve ever felt as welcome in a hotel in my life. There was an entire menu of things they provide or help to provide on the TV and I don’t even remember all of it, but it was literally everything from umbrellas and dry-cleaning to help with medication and childcare. I think they even provide boardgames?! I didn’t even think I really cared for the little things like this, but this hotel proved me wrong. ROOM The room was clean and modern and we were very happy with it. It came with a bottler of water, kettle, tea and mugs, a safe, a fridge, large TV as well as USB sockets next to the bed.
